Job Description
We are seeking an experienced Senior Mechanical Engineer who is passionate about aerospace innovation and is ready to be at the forefront of hypersonic flight development. This simulation-heavy role is ideal for an engineer who thrives in high-stakes environments, solves complex challenges, and excels in rapid, iterative design and testing.
Key Responsibilities:
- Collaborate with a cross-functional team of engineers to design, analyze, and optimize mechanical systems for hypersonic flight vehicles
- Apply data-driven engineering methods to improve designs and overall system performance
- Perform structural and thermal analyses, including finite element analysis (FEA) and computational fluid dynamics (CFD), to verify integrity and performance under extreme flight conditions
- Use simulation software such as Ansys Mechanical or ABAQUS to design and optimize structural components for performance, weight, and manufacturability
- Review and interpret CFD outputs to guide design improvements
- Evaluate new technologies and recommend updates to designs, materials, and manufacturing methods to improve production capabilities in support of defense priorities
- Support prototyping, testing, and validation to confirm design performance and identify areas for refinement
- Communicate technical results, design updates, and solutions clearly to internal teams and external stakeholders
- Prepare and maintain detailed technical documentation, including design reports, simulation results, and test plans
- Provide mentorship to junior engineers and lead technical efforts on complex design challenges
